<p class="wp-block-paragraph"><a href="https://www.astrobotic.com/" target="_blank" rel="noreferrer noopener nofollow">Astrobotic</a> has completed a series of hot-fire tests for its Chakram rotating detonation rocket engine, with additive manufacturing (AM) playing an important role in how the engine was built. The company conducted the tests at <a href="https://www.nasa.gov/marshall/" target="_blank" rel="noreferrer noopener nofollow">NASA Marshall Space Flight Center</a>, where two prototypes ran across eight tests totaling 470 seconds, including a 300-second continuous burn that may be the longest of its kind to date. Of course, the performance stands out, but what really matters here is how the engine was built.</p>

									<p><strong>Erie, Colorado</strong>—<a href="https://www.elementum3d.com/">Elementum 3D</a>, a leading developer and supplier of metal additive manufacturing (AM) advanced materials, print parameters, and services, has been chosen by the <a href="https://www.airforce.com/" target="_blank" rel="noopener">U.S. Air Force</a> to be included in the <a href="https://www.ewaacportal.com/" target="_blank" rel="noopener">Enterprise-Wide Agile Acquisition Contract (EWAAC)</a> indefinite delivery/indefinite quantity (IDIQ) vehicle initiative.</p><p>This contract, capped at $46B through 2031, funds an initiative to quickly meet PEO (Program Executive Officer) Weapons program requirements, primarily emphasizing Armament and Digital Trinity (agile software development, open architecture, and digital engineering, aimed at facilitating a digital transformation) air armament-related activities. The EWAAC IDIQ initiative will come from interagency collaborations and external agency allocations. No predetermined funding will be issued.</p><p>EWAAC IDIQ’s goal is to expedite the acquisition process with enhanced modernization efforts, including weapons systems requirements development, research and development, testing and evaluation, production and fielding, prototyping, weapon design, system modeling, and demonstrations. The contract emphasizes the implementation of digital acquisition and sustainment practices aimed at maintaining the Air Force’s technological superiority.</p><p>Elementum 3D will integrate its extensive metal additive manufacturing expertise and high-performance materials knowledge to support the open, agile, and digital armament mission. The company has a proven track record of novel solutions, innovative ideas, and advanced materials that will inspire evolutionary, revolutionary, and disruptive capabilities for the United States. </p>								</div>
